概括
使用胰腺素 (PC-EHSC) 和β-氨酸酶 (βA-EHSC) 的豆粉缩物的酶性水解产生了具有同质葡萄糖链的更有序结构. 热稳性α-氨酶 (HS-EHSC) 导致晶度降低,影响了粉结构组织.

主要成果:
- FTIR和NMR表明粉素-蛋白质-脂质复合物的潜在形成.
- XRD显示了PC-EHSC和βA-EHSC的突出V型衍射峰值,与较低的DPn相关.
- PC-EHSC表现出最高的结晶度和最低的DPn,这表明同质的葡萄糖链.
- 在HS-EHSC中,相对晶度最低,表明结构排序不佳.
- 与CCLSC相比,SAXS显示PC-EHSC和βA-EHSC的散射强度增加.
结论:
- 酶性水解显著改变了豆粉缩物的多尺度结构.
- 胰腺素和β-氨基酶治疗促进了有序粉结构的形成,具有均的分子量分布.
- 热稳定的α-氨酶在创建有序粉结构方面效率较低.

Overview
Hydrolysis is a chemical reaction in which the addition of water breaks down a polymer into its simpler monomer units. For example, peptides break into amino acids, carbohydrates into simple sugars, and DNA into nucleotides. Enzymes often facilitate these processes.

Gel electrophoresis is a method that separates biological macromolecules like nucleic acids or proteins by forcing them to pass through a gel matrix under an electric field.
A variation of gel electrophoresis, termed polyacrylamide gel electrophoresis (PAGE), is commonly used for separating proteins according to their molecular size by passing them through a polyacrylamide gel.
